The Plot: A Slow Burn to an Explosive Finish For the uninitiated, Man on Fire follows John W. Creasy (Denzel Washington), a haunted, suicidal former assassin wrestling with his demons through alcoholism. Living in Mexico City, a metropolis plagued by kidnappings, Creasy takes a bodyguard job for a wealthy family. In the vast universe of action-thrillers, few films hit with the emotional and visceral impact of Tony Scott’s Man on Fire (2004). Starring Denzel Washington in one of his most iconic roles, the film is a gritty, slow-burn revenge saga that has transcended cultural and linguistic barriers. For Indian audiences, the availability of the Man on Fire 2004 Hindi dubbed version has transformed this Hollywood classic into a beloved staple of desi action cinema.
